I've got a problem with my fileserver running CentOS 3.1. The kernel seems to crash about once a day (inevitably when I'm not present), forcing me to reboot. This behavior started after I applied the new kernel patch (2.4.21-15.0.3.EL.c0).
I've left it on 2.4.21-15.0.2 for a little bit to see if it will crash tonight/tomorrow. As this may be a hardware problem, I'm reluctant to put it into bugzilla until I can pin it on something.
The server has an A-Bit KR7A motherboard with an Athlon XP 1700+, 1.5 GB of RAM, 4 120 GB ATA-100 hard drives mirrored in two sets (hence I only have 240 GB available), a Cirrus Logic GD 5430 video card, and an Intel EtherExpress Pro 100.
There is nothing useful in /var/log/messages and the only reason I know when it crashes is due to my fetchmail log.
Has anyone else seen anything like this? Did I patch too soon?
Any suggestions on where I might look for info on why it's crashing? The screen's blank and the keyboard lights are flashing.
